Leeds United are tracking Hannover striker Charlison Benschop, according to Voetball Primeur.

Benschop’s contract at the Bundesliga side expires at the end of the season and he will be available on a free.

Leeds are not the only club interested in Benschop, with Fortuna Dusseldorf and Japanese side Yokohoma City also keen.

Benschop has been out of favour at Hannover this season, making only five league starts. He has scored just one goal.

The striker is a former Dutch under-20 international and has one senior cap for Curacao.

The 28-year-old has been at Hannover since 2015, signing from Dusseldorf where he scored 25 goals in a two year spell.

His recent record is far from convincing. In three years at Hannover, he has scored just two goals.

He did score one of these as recently as December, in a defeat to Bayern Munich.

This season Benschop has been used as a winger and a number 10 in addition to leading the line.
